First published in 1934, Security Analysis is one of the most influential financial books ever written. With over a million copies sold, it has provided generations of investors with Benjamin Graham and David L. Dodd-s timeless value investing philosophy and techniques.
This seventh edition builds on the context and commentary of the sixth edition from ten of today-s leading voices on Wall Street. These masters of value investing discuss the influence of Graham and Dodd on today-s markets and contextualize the philosophy that influenced so many famous investors.
